1. PSSI to Announce National Team Line-Up for U-17 World Cup This Sunday

The Indonesian U-17 World Cup National Team coaches are currently selecting players to strengthen the main team for the Cup next month. Technical Director of PSSI Indra Sjafri stated that Coach Bima Sakti will announce the selected squad on October 29.

"[The final line-up] will be announced on October 29, composed of 18 players and three goalkeepers for the U-17 World Cup," he said after the opening ceremony of Media Cup 2023 at Triboone Mini Soccer in Jakarta on Thursday.

2. Heavy Rain, Hail, and Strong Winds Hit Bandung as Transition Season Begins

Heavy rain accompanied by hail and strong winds hit Bandung and Cimahi at the beginning of the transition season from dry to rainy season. “The occurrence of hydrometeorological disasters at the beginning of the transition period is common,” the Bandung Meteorology, Climatology, and Geophysics Agency’s (BMKG) Head of Geophysical Station, Teguh Rahayu, said on Thursday, October 26, 2023.

On Wednesday, heavy rain accompanied by hail and strong winds hit South Cimahi District at around 1 p.m. local time. Heavy rain accompanied by strong wind gusts also occurred in several areas of Cimahi City at around 1-2:30 p.m. As a result, some trees fell, blocking the traffic flow on the Love Bridge of Cigondewah and Central Cigugur.

Another area that experienced heavy rain accompanied by hail and strong winds was Jalan Gunung Batu in Cicendo District, causing trees to fall and disrupting vehicular traffic.

3. Kominfo Ministry Asserts Jokowi's Speech in Chinese Produced by Deepfake

A video displaying President Joko "Jokowi" Widodo delivering a speech using fluent Chinese language went viral on social media. The Ministry of Communication and Information (Kominfo) confirmed that it was misleading content produced by artificial intelligence or AI.

“It’s misleading content,” the ministry’s Director General of Informatics Applications, Semuel Abrijani Pangerapan, said in the Kominfo office, Central Jakarta, on Thursday, Oct. 26.

The ministry found similarities between the recent video with the caption 'Jokowi speaks Mandarin' and the video uploaded by the YouTube channel of the U.S.-Indonesia Society (USINDO) on November 13, 2015.
